Around 2.1 million couple are currently eligible to take advantage of Marriage Allowance by the end of the tax year
Martin Lewis has issued an 'urgent' warning for married couples and has provided clarification for those looking to save some cash.
However, even after being told this, many couples are still confused about whether or not they can claim the Tax Allowance. Fortunately, Mr Lewis has broken down who is eligible for the claim.Writing on Twitter he said: URGENT pls share. Are you married or in civil partnership if so - Is one of you a basic 20% taxpayer? -The other a non-taxpayer If so your likely due up to £1,300 tax back, but if you don't sort by Wed 5 April you risk losing £100s.
